Troubleshooting Tip: 'Out of sync' noticed in Load Balancer setup on FortiAuthenticator

  • June 30, 2026
  • 0 replies
  • 39 views

Description

This article describes how to fix the 'Out of sync' error noticed in a Load Balancer setup.

HA status from the primary node:

HA status from the Load Balancer node:

Scope

FortiAuthenticator v6.6.x, v8.0.x.

Solution

  • Navigating to Dashboard -> HA status will show that certain tables between the primary and the Load Balancer cluster are not synced correctly, resulting in the common error 'Out of sync'.

  • Selecting 'Out of sync' will open a page to to show the exact parameters that are not synced correctly.


For instance:

  • Rebuild HA tables on the Load Balancer node.

  • Navigate to the debug page of the primary FortiAuthenticator at https://x.x.x.x/debug, where x.x.x.x is the appropriate IP address.

  • Navigate to High Availability -> Loadbalancing HA Sync, and select 'Recalculate LB-HA checksums' on the Load Balancing HA sync.

These errors are usually seen if checksums on both ends do not match. If the issue still persists, open a ticket with Fortinet Technical Assistance Center (TAC). See Customer Service Tip: How to create a ticket for Fortinet TAC.

Note: This will also work if other listed properties such as LDAP RADIUS attributes, server certificates, etc. also fail to be synced.
